Walmart Supercenter is a convenient store offering a wide selection of items in electronics, home furniture and appliances, toys, clothing, baby gear, video games, and more. It helps customers save money and live better. The location is very convenient, especially for those driving a semi truck, as it allows truck parking. Customers can always find a parking spot to shop for on-the-road needs. Prices and selection are generally considered not too bad. However, many customers feel the store is not what it used to be. The recent remodel has made shopping harder for some. There are concerns about depleting quality and cleanliness. Specific issues include produce, like sour or unripe strawberries, and changes in clothing brands and sizing. Prices are also viewed as outrageous by some, with customers feeling they pay more for less. The checkout experience receives mixed feedback. Some appreciate the ability to use WIC at self-checkout to avoid long lines. Others report negative interactions, feeling harassed or under surveillance by associates who double-check scanned items. While some cashiers are noted as nice, welcoming, and good at their job, other associates are sometimes not passionate, which impacts the overall experience.
